Related Product Features:
Integrated detection and jamming functionalities in a single high-performance device for seamless aerial threat protection.
Dual-layer identification protocols minimize false alarms through advanced spectrum analysis and Drone ID verification.
5-kilometer detection radius and 3-kilometer jamming radius for large area protection.
Ultra-long battery life from a large-capacity rechargeable battery for extended field operation.
Advanced automatic library expansion adapts to evolving drone technologies for long-term effectiveness.
Targeted electromagnetic suppression technology forces non-compliant drones to return or land safely.
Streamlined deployment with a single unit for both detection and immediate countermeasures.
Future-proof investment with real-time threat database updates against the latest UAV technologies.
